FAQs

How do Summit's soil and pest conditions affect my fence material choice?

Summit's moderate soil corrosivity index and moderate termite risk demand material compatibility. Pressure-treated pine requires ground-contact rated preservatives. For metal posts or aluminum fences, use hot-dip galvanized or stainless steel f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Composite materials offer high resistance to both corrosion and insect damage.

What are the height and placement rules for a fence on my property?

Summit zoning enforces a 3-foot height limit in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ards, with a 0-foot setback allowing installation directly on the property line. Critical visibility 'sight triangles' at corner lots, especially those near I-55 ingress points, prohibit any visual obstruction within 25 feet of the curb intersection.

Is a standard fence strong enough for our area's storms?

Not without specific engineering. Summit's 115 MPH V-ult wind speed rating dictates design. Standard 8-foot post spacing often fails. Engineering to ASCE 7-22 standards requires closer post spacing, deeper concrete footings, and wind-rated structural brackets to survive peak storm season gusts, particularly in open areas near Summit Park.

Am I legally required to talk to my neighbor before replacing our shared fence in Summit?

Yes. The Illinois Fence Act (765 ILCS 130/1) defines it as a 'partition fence.' As of 2026, you must provide written notice to the adjoining owner before construction or replacement of a boundary line fence. This establishes shared cost responsibility and prevents future disputes.

What is the most critical step before digging fence post holes?

Calling JULIE (811) for a utility locate is non-negotiable. Hitting a gas, electric, or fiber line in Summit Center results in major repair costs, service outages, and significant liability. Can I have a smart gate if I have a pool?

Yes, but integration is key. The gate must first meet the IBC/IRC pool safety code: 48-inch minimum height with a self-closing, self-latching mechanism. A modern IoT latch system can then be added, providing remote access logs and alerts. This dual compliance meets both 2026 smart-home trends and Illinois liability standards.

Why do so many fence posts in Summit Center fail and tip over?

The primary cause is frost heave from the 42-inch frost line. The International Residential Code (IRC) requires footing depth to extend below this line. Posts set in shallow concrete will lift during freeze-thaw cycles, compromising the entire structure's stability and alignment.
